linux中数据导入命令
-
在Linux中,可以使用多种命令来导入数据,具体的命令取决于数据的来源和格式。下面是几个常用的数据导入命令:
1. `mysqlimport`:用于导入MySQL数据库中的数据。可以使用以下命令来导入一个或多个文件或目录中的数据:
“`
mysqlimport -u username -p password –local database_name file_name
“`其中,`username`是MySQL数据库的用户名,`password`是密码,`database_name`是数据库名称,`file_name`是要导入的文件名。
2. `mongoimport`:用于导入MongoDB数据库中的数据。可以使用以下命令来导入一个或多个文件或目录中的数据:
“`
mongoimport –db database_name –collection collection_name –file file_name
“`其中,`database_name`是MongoDB数据库名称,`collection_name`是要导入的集合名称,`file_name`是要导入的文件名。
3. `psql`:用于导入PostgreSQL数据库中的数据。可以使用以下命令来导入一个或多个文件或目录中的数据:
“`
psql -U username -d database_name -f file_name
“`其中,`username`是PostgreSQL数据库的用户名,`database_name`是数据库名称,`file_name`是要导入的文件名。
4. `sqlite3`:用于导入SQLite数据库中的数据。可以使用以下命令来导入一个或多个文件或目录中的数据:
“`
sqlite3 database_name < file_name ``` 其中,`database_name`是SQLite数据库名称,`file_name`是要导入的文件名。这些命令只是其中的几个例子,具体的导入命令还取决于数据的类型和来源。在使用这些命令时,需要根据实际情况填写相应的参数。2年前 -
在Linux系统中,你可以使用不同的命令来导入数据。以下是一些常用的命令:
1. cat命令:cat命令用于连接文件并显示文件内容。你可以使用cat命令将数据导入到一个文件中。例如,如果你有一个名为data.txt的文件,可以使用以下命令将另一个文件data2.txt的内容导入到data.txt中:
cat data2.txt >> data.txt2. echo命令:echo命令用于在终端输出文本。你可以使用echo命令将数据直接导入到文件中。例如,如果你希望将”Hello, World!”导入到data.txt文件中,可以使用以下命令:
echo “Hello, World!” >> data.txt3. cp命令:cp命令用于从源文件或目录复制文件或目录到目标位置。你可以使用cp命令将一个文件的内容复制到另一个文件中。例如,如果你有一个名为data.txt的文件,并且希望将其内容复制到data2.txt文件中,可以使用以下命令:
cp data.txt data2.txt4. mysql命令:mysql命令用于与MySQL数据库进行交互。如果你已经在Linux系统上安装了MySQL,可以使用mysql命令导入数据到数据库中。例如,假设你有一个名为data.sql的SQL脚本文件,可以使用以下命令将其导入到MySQL数据库中:
mysql -u username -p database_name < data.sql5. impdp命令:impdp命令是Oracle数据库中的一个工具,用于将数据从一个Oracle数据库导入到另一个Oracle数据库。你可以使用impdp命令在Linux系统上导入Oracle数据库中的数据。例如,如果你希望将一个名为data.dmp的数据泵文件导入到数据库中,可以使用以下命令: impdp username/password@database_name directory=directory_name dumpfile=data.dmp这些是在Linux系统中导入数据的一些常用命令。根据你的需求和数据源的不同,你可以选择适合的命令来执行数据导入操作。2年前 -
在Linux中,有多种方法可以导入数据,具体方法和命令根据数据的来源和格式可能会有所不同。下面介绍几种常用的数据导入方法和相关命令。
1. 使用数据库工具导入数据
如果数据是存储在数据库中,可以使用相应的数据库工具来导入数据。以下是几种常见数据库工具的导入命令示例:
– MySQL:使用`mysql`命令行工具
“`
mysql -u username -p database_name < file.sql ``` 其中,`username`是数据库用户名,`database_name`是数据库名称,`file.sql`是要导入的数据文件。 - PostgreSQL:使用`psql`命令行工具 ``` psql -U username -d database_name -f file.sql ``` 其中,`username`是数据库用户名,`database_name`是数据库名称,`file.sql`是要导入的数据文件。2. 使用文本编辑工具导入数据 如果数据是存储在文本文件中,可以使用文本编辑工具处理和导入数据。以下是几种常见文本编辑工具的使用示例: - Vim编辑器:打开要导入的文件,使用`:r`命令将另一个文件的内容导入到当前文件中。 ``` :r file.txt ``` 其中,`file.txt`是要导入的文件。 - Sed命令:使用`sed`命令将一个文件的内容导入到另一个文件中。 ``` sed -i '1r file.txt' destination.txt ``` 其中,`file.txt`是要导入的文件,`destination.txt`是目标文件。3. 使用命令行工具导入数据 如果数据是以特定格式存储在命令行工具中,可以使用相应的命令行工具导入数据。以下是一些常见的命令行工具的使用示例: - CSV文件导入到数据库:可以使用`mysqlimport`命令将CSV文件导入到MySQL数据库中。 ``` mysqlimport --login-path=local --ignore-lines=1 --fields-terminated-by=, --fields-enclosed-by='"' --lines-terminated-by='\n' database_name table_name.csv ``` 其中,`database_name`是数据库名称,`table_name.csv`是要导入的CSV文件。 - JSON文件导入到数据库:可以使用`mongoimport`命令将JSON文件导入到MongoDB数据库中。 ``` mongoimport --db database_name --collection collection_name --file file.json ``` 其中,`database_name`是数据库名称,`collection_name`是集合名称,`file.json`是要导入的JSON文件。以上是几种常用的数据导入方法和相应的命令示例,根据具体情况选择适合的方法进行数据导入。需注意的是,具体命令的参数和使用方式可能会有所差异,请参考相关工具的文档或使用命令的帮助选项获取更详细的信息。2年前